Discover one of the most beautiful cities in Vietnam on a full-day scenic tour of Da Lat and its surroundings by motorbike. Following a pick-up from your hotel, drive to the artificial clay art area has many giant sculptures of miniature Da Lat city models, ranging from lizards, giant motorbikes to trains. Heading to Truc Lam Zen Monastery is not only the largest monastery in Lam Dong but also a place to visit and worship many domestic and foreign tourists. Nearby with Tuyen Lam Lake is the largest freshwater lake in Da Lat, with an area of about 320 hectares, this is a complex with many beautiful landscapes and rich tourist services. A short ride to Datanla Waterfall is located in Datanla tourist area, 10 km from Da Lat city and is an attraction, combined with adventure tourism. A visit of Linh Phuoc Pagoda is also known as Glass Bottle Pagoda because in the temple yard there is a 49 m long dragon made of 12,000 bottles of former Tiger beer. is a unique ceramic mosaic architecture of Da Lat city A must see is Cao Dai Temble belongs to Tay Ninh Holy See, this is the image of a miniature Tay Ninh Holy See. Five brand of Cao Dao religion and five steps of human evolution after Cao Dai point of view: Human, God, Saint, Fairy, Buddha. Continue riding to Da Lat railway station has a unique architectural style, with three pyramidal roofs, stylized three peaks of Langbiang mountain or communal house in the Central Highlands. The final stop of the day is Lam Vien Square, which is adorned with two giant artichoke towers and wild sunflowers. It surrounds the beautiful Xuan Huong Lake and is one of the most popular places to visit in Da Lat. Drop you off at your hotel, end tour

From Nha Trang: Day Trip to DaLat with Lunch

10. From Nha Trang: Day Trip to DaLat with Lunch

Da Lat's specific sights are pine wood with twisting roads and tree marigold blossom in the winter. Mist covering the valleys almost year-round leads to its name "City of Eternal Spring".Da Lat city's to love, to remember for lots of visitors. The city lets people quiet and find their own relaxing space. Discover a beautiful city, not far from the city of Nha Trang - Dalat with its own special attractions are pine wood with twisting roads and marigold blossom in the winter. Mist covers the valleys almost year-round leading to its name "City of Eternal Spring". All of which will fascinate you with its own charm. Da Lat - city of fog, love and flowers. This city is a famous tourist city of Vietnam. Coming to Dalat, tourists will not only be surprised by the beautiful scenery, comfortable weather but also by the imprint of French architecture on this land. With this tour, you will visit some famous places in this city: Datanla waterfall, Truc Lam Monastery, Dalat train station, flower and coffee garden, Church, Dalat Central Market. - Datanla Waterfall: Datanla Waterfall is only 6km from the center of Dalat city. This is one of the top waterfalls to visit Dalat. After that, it was no real surprise, this was the most tourist and developer among all those who fell on this list. Here, you will enjoy the scenery and roller coaster. - Truc Lam Monastery: It is the largest Zen Monastery in Vietnam and a great place to see when you are in Dalat. We absolutely love this place and think most visitors will too. Truc Lam is also located on a mountain top, immersed in natural beauty, with wonderful views of Tuyen Lam Lake and surrounding highlands. Visiting Truc Lam Pagoda allows you to experience both Vietnamese culture and some of its natural beauty at the same time. And we mentioned that the beautiful cable car ride is for you - Dalat Railway Station: One of the most unique monuments of France should be introduced is Dalat Railway Station. Dalat train station offers tourists a 7km long route from Dalat to Trai Mo station, where visitors can enjoy the peaceful, healthy daily life of the locals, looking for fresh vegetables at the market local, as well as visit small Linh Phuoc pagoda. Sitting on the train going at a slow pace, tourists can enjoy the panoramic view of Dalat from different angles as the train runs along the hillside, as well as the freshest air of the highlands. - Flower garden: Located in the north of Xuan Huong lake, the gardens are 2 km from the center of Dalat city. You will soon find yourself in a peaceful environment, away from the city, hustle and bustle. here.
